    Hawaii Glass-Bottom Boat Sunset Cruise

    Watch the Hawaiian sunset from a glass-bottom boat and glimpse marine life below.

    From$60/ person

    Duration

    1.5 hrs

    Includes

    Boat ride, Drinks, Restroom

    Highlights

    Enjoy a 1.5-hour glass-bottom boat cruise along Oahu's coastline as the sun dips below the horizon. Ideal for families, friends, and groups of all ages, this relaxing outing lets you view marine life without getting wet.

    • Glide over coral reefs on a stable glass-bottom vessel
    • Marvel at sunset hues reflecting off the Pacific
    • Spot fish and turtles through underwater viewing ports
    • Relax beneath shaded canopy with onboard restroom
    • Enjoy complimentary water, juice, and ice-filled coolers

    Things to know

    All passengers must be listed on a US Coast Guard manifest. Tours require a combined minimum of 10 guests to operate; you may be rescheduled or refunded if the minimum is not met.

    Cancellation policy

    Free cancellation up to 24 hours before departure for standard tours; cancellations within 24 hours or no-shows may be charged in full. Private charters require 5 days' notice for a full refund; cancellations 48–120 hours before keep the deposit, and less than 48 hours or no-shows may be charged in full. Operator may cancel for weather or if the 10-guest minimum is not met, offering rescheduling or a full refund.

    The crew here really makes the experience. Names like Austin and Sofia, Brandon and Stone, and Jim and Keiko come up repeatedly, with reviewers gushing about how they transformed what could be just a boat ride into something memorable. These aren't just drivers taking you out on the water – they're genuinely enthusiastic guides who navigate to the best wildlife spots, snap plenty of photos for you, and keep everyone entertained with good music and local knowledge. The sunset cruise seems to be the most popular option, and people absolutely rave about it. You'll likely spot sea turtles (nearly guaranteed based on these reviews), tropical fish through the glass bottom, and if you're lucky, dolphins or seals. The fish feeding is a highlight, and there's a fun BYOB policy if you want to bring drinks along. That said, there's one potential letdown worth noting. At least one person mentioned the description promised a swimming stop that never happened, which was disappointing enough to dock a star from an otherwise great experience. Another reviewer felt the marine life viewing was pretty dependent on the crew chumming the water, though this seems to be a minority opinion. Overall though, the vibe is overwhelmingly positive – families love it, couples call it unforgettable, and multiple people say if you can only do one thing in Honolulu, this should be it. The combination of knowledgeable crew, reliable wildlife sightings, and that magical Hawaiian sunset seems to deliver exactly what visitors are hoping for.
